b42452080f
AccountBackend - Should now work if used in AUTHENTICATION_BACKENDS settings. - It does not retieve itself the password, as it should not be used this way. GenericBackend - Delete useless 'username' arg of its 'authenticate()' method. - Now delete the token in DB. TemporaryAuthMiddleware - New name of the middleware is more meaningful. - Is now responsible to retrieve the password from the request, instead of the AccountBackend. GenericTeamToken model - Add a manager' method to create token, avoiding possible error due to unicity constraint. GenericLoginView (authentication with the kfet generic user) - Replace obscure system with a 100% HTTP handling. - See comments for more information. Misc - More docstrings! - More tests! - Add some i18n. - Add kfet/confirm_form.html template: Ask user to confirm sth via a form (which will send a POST request). Context variables: * title: the page title * confirm_url: action attribute for <form> * text: displayed confirmation text - kfet.js : Add functions allowing to emit POST request from <a> tag. - Non-link nav items from kfet navbar also get a 'title'. - A utility has been found for the 'sunglasses' glyphicon!
20 lines
503 B
HTML
20 lines
503 B
HTML
{% extends "kfet/base_form.html" %}
|
|
{% load i18n %}
|
|
|
|
{% block title %}{{ title }}{% endblock %}
|
|
{% block header %}{% endblock %}
|
|
|
|
{% block main-class %}main-bg main-padding text-center{% endblock %}
|
|
{% block main-size %}col-sm-8 col-sm-offset-2 col-md-6 col-md-offset-3{% endblock %}
|
|
|
|
{% block main %}
|
|
|
|
<form action="{{ confirm_url }}" method="post">
|
|
<p>
|
|
{{ text }}
|
|
</p>
|
|
<button type="submit" class="btn btn-primary">{% trans "Confirmer" %}</button>
|
|
{% csrf_token %}
|
|
</form>
|
|
|
|
{% endblock %}
|